The Opportunity

PAE is looking for a highly capable Senior Mechanical Engineer in San Francisco, CA office to lead and manage multidisciplinary project teams through all phases of design and construction. This role is responsible for delivering high‑quality mechanical engineering solutions on schedule and within budget while serving as a technical leader and mentor within the organization. The Senior Mechanical Engineer will oversee the development of detailed engineering deliverables including calculations, narratives, drawings, and specifications, while ensuring alignment across internal disciplines, external partners, and client stakeholders. This position requires expertise in HVAC, Plumbing, Fire Protection, and Energy Modeling, as well as a deep understanding of building codes, industry standards, and quality management principles. In this role, you will develop project workplans, assemble and guide project teams, conduct site visits, lead coordination efforts, support client relationships, and provide technical direction and mentorship to staff. You may also take on responsibilities as Project Manager or Engineer of Record (EOR) with approval. The ideal candidate is collaborative, detail-oriented, and skilled in project leadership, communication, and delegation. This is an excellent opportunity for an experienced mechanical engineer who thrives in a fast‑paced environment and is committed to delivering innovative, efficient, and high-performing building systems.

What We’re Made Of 

Founded in 1967, PAE is a leading sustainable engineering and consulting firm on a mission to deliver clean air, energy, and water for all. We specialize in mechanical, electrical, and plumbing engineering, building performance analysis, technology design, and lighting design (LUMA). PAE designs some of the nation's highest-performing and most regenerative built environments across the U.S., from Living Buildings to all-electric buildings and beyond. Learn more at pae-engineers.com.

Our portfolio includes over 100 LEED Platinum projects as well as dozens of projects that have either achieved or are pursuing the Living Building Challenge, Passive House, Architecture 2030, Carbon Neutral, Net Zero Energy, and Net Zero Water.

What you need to know about the Los Angeles Tech Scene

Los Angeles is a global leader in entertainment, so it’s no surprise that many of the biggest players in streaming, digital media and game development call the city home. But the city boasts plenty of non-entertainment innovation as well, with tech companies spanning verticals like AI, fintech, e-commerce and biotech. With major universities like Caltech, UCLA, USC and the nearby UC Irvine, the city has a steady supply of top-flight tech and engineering talent — not counting the graduates flocking to Los Angeles from across the world to enjoy its beaches, culture and year-round temperate climate.

Key Facts About Los Angeles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 375,800; 5.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Snap, Netflix, SpaceX, Disney,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, adtech, media, software,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$11.6 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Strong Ventures, Fifth Wall, Upfront Ventures, Mucker Capital, Kittyhawk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: California Institute of Technology, UCLA, University of Southern California, UC Irvine, Pepperdine, California Institute for Immunology and Immunotherapy, Center for Quantum Science and Engineering
